Chapter 163 Elaborations

Read on App

Chapter 163 Elaborations

Rui recalled jokingly thinking that the reason he was urgently summoned was because the town of Hajin was under attack.

Now, after what Helga had told him, it didn’t seem as funny as before.

“I don’t understand.” He replied, shaking his head. “How could this be true? The earthen basilisk had been consuming deer and gazelles voraciously for nearly a month now. If it had been reproducing every time it went on a hunting spree, then the Shaia Plains would noticeably be flooded with many earthen basilisks.”

How could this revelation possibly be true. Rui would absolutely have noticed if there were hundreds of earthen basilisks running around beneath the ground.

“It reproduces by laying eggs.” She stated. “The eggs have a gestation period that is unknown unfortunately. It could be a day, a week or even a month. Furthermore, the earthen basilisk hatchlings don’t immediately turn into full grown adults either. The immediate danger here is not their current destructive potential, but their future destructive potential as well as their extreme elusiveness and migrative capacity.”

Rui understood, nodding. The limitations in his understanding in the field of ecology were starting to show. He had compensated for this gap during the mission with his intelligent deductive and inductive reasoning, but in front of an actual professional in the field, he was no more than a rookie, an inexperienced rookie

“Fortunately, the sightings of the earthen basilisk have been those of the target of your mission, and they were limited to the Shaia Plains.” She said. “This strongly suggests that the migration of the earthen basilisks is extremely limited, if not entirely non-existant.”

This made sense. If the earthen basilisks had already disseminated across the Mantian region, then there would damn well be more than the sighting of just one earthen basilisk in the Shaia Plains.

“Furthermore, sub-terranean travel is not limitless and flawless, there are certain topographies and land structures within and through which sub-terranean travel is utterly impossible. Mountainous and hill regions are an absolute no-go zone for them due to the land composition being saturated with layers of rock, granite and marble and other dense compounds.” She explained. “Still, these are merely silver linings. Even with these caveats, they can spread extremely wide across the Mantian region.”

“So what is the solution? Surely you don’t expect a single or even a handful Martial Apprentices alone to deal with these?” Rui asked.

She snorted. “The danger and risk associated with this operation is far above what we can entrust Apprentices with. Especially Apprentices like yourself who aren’t specialized in hunting, let alone sub-terranean hunting operations.”

She shook her head. “We will be sending multiple squads consisting of a dozen Martial Artists in total, each with sub-terranean environment-oriented Martial Art, led by Martial Squires.”

Rui’s eyes widened at those words. If he was worried about how the Ministry of Ecology and Environment were going to deal with this, he no longer was.

Martial Squires were not to be messed with. He knew the power of an adult earthen basilisk, and he knew the power of a Martial Squire. If dozens of Martial Apprentices specialized in sub-terranean environments led by Martial Squires with similar specializations were to hunt the earthen basilisks, then they stood no chance whatever!

Especially not in direct conflict, but even in general. If he with his singular Seismic Mapping could detect the earthen basilisk, then these sub-terranean specialists would most certainly be able to much, much more than just that!

“Even a single Martial Squire would be enough to annihilate an army of earthen basilisks.” Rui said with a bit of restored confidence.

“Don’t be so certain.” Helga reprimanded. “If an army of earthen basilisks all attacked a MartiaL Squire, then yes, the Martial Squire is almost guaranteed to succeed. But the problem with these creatures isn’t their offensive capability. It’s their survivability and elusiveness as I mentioned earlier. Their high sub-terranean travel allowed them to survive even the extraordinarily dangerous environments of the Beast Domain, despite their extreme weakness.”

” ‘Despite their extreme weakness?’ ” Rui echoed, looking at her with skepticism. The earthen basilisk was not extremely weak, it had come close to killing him multiple times in their fight, and Rui had relied on preparation and some external help to create a scheme meant to take it down. It had given Rui a hell of a fight despite this and was very difficult and tiring to take down.

She simply snorted in the face of his skepticism. “The Beast Domain are the uncolonized lands that exist in outside human civilization, towards the heartland and core of the continent. Part of the reason it is uncolonized is because of how dangerous it is. The power and threat level of the fauna in the Beast Domain is so high that even the earthen basilisk that had given you a lot of trouble is no more than an insect in the Beast Domain, struggling to survive.”

Rui’s eyes widened at those words.

“In fact, one of the reasons it likely migrated was that the Beast Domain was simply too dangerous and risky for it to live in. Predators far beyond anything you have ever tangled with, live and exist within the devastating environments of the Beast Domain. Someone like yourself wouldn’t last more than a few days, if you’re very lucky within that realm.” She ruthless said. “For the earthen basilisks to have survived there for millennia as a species, shows how difficult they are to exterminate. That is why we are going all out and procuring the most suited and qualified Martial Squires and Martial Apprentices.”

She said, before leaning forward. “And that is why we urgently summoned you, we need every ounce of your experience with the basilisk and mission. I did not provide you with all of this information to give you an educational lesson. I’m telling you this so you understand the importance of out demand. You will submit a scrupulously detailed report covering the entirety of your time spent in the Shaia Plains, minute by minute. You will include every scrap and ounce of information you can possibly conjure from your memories, regardless of how relevant and or irrelevant you deem, understood?”

Rui nodded vigorously. If all he had to was write a report, then a report he would write!
